A new maintenance service for heat network metering systems has been launched to help contractors and engineers.

​Heatworks Solutions is designed to support M&E contractors, heating contractors, building services and consulting engineers with maintenance of the complete heat network metering function, regardless of the type of meter specified or installed. 
Heatworks is already a heat metering maintenance expert. It is part-owned by Rydon Maintenance, a £300m housing development, maintenance and refurbishment group, and originates from sister company, Insite Energy, which is responsible for managing metering billing and payment for 22,000 homes across 140 communal heating schemes in the UK. 

Lyndsey John, head of delivery at Heatworks Solutions, said: “Metering for heat networks is becoming an increasingly specialist area and we see a lot of common costly mistakes made in the specification process and in particular, with needless over-engineering. We aim to partner with heating contractors, plugging the knowledge gaps and saving them time and money by devising efficient heat metering system designs that meet their customers’ specification. We can also ensure that the heat metering provision complies with the latest Heat Network (Metering and Billing) Regulations.

“While other heat metering and billing companies offer maintenance services, only Heatworks currently offers a supply and install service for meters that are not its own or that it does not run. This makes Heatworks an ideal partner to use across a contractor’s or engineer’s client portfolio.”

Heatworks Solutions’ services, including 24-hour emergency cover, are initially offered in London and all areas inside the M25.
